Corporate investigations require reliable and verifiable information to uncover facts and minimize risks. Open source intelligence enables investigators to collect information from publicly accessible sources such as company websites, government records, news articles, social media platforms, online databases, court filings, and financial reports. These publicly available resources provide valuable insights into individuals, organizations, and business operations.
Unlike traditional investigation methods, Open source intelligence delivers faster access to extensive data while maintaining legal and ethical standards. Businesses use Open source intelligence to verify identities, evaluate business partners, investigate fraudulent activities, and support internal investigations.

Fraud can significantly impact a company's finances and reputation. Open source intelligence helps investigators identify suspicious activities, false identities, hidden affiliations, and financial irregularities through publicly available information.
Organizations often conduct background investigations before hiring executives or entering partnerships. Open source intelligence verifies employment history, educational qualifications, legal records, and professional reputations to support confident decision-making.
Corporate mergers, acquisitions, and investments require thorough due diligence. Open source intelligence helps companies evaluate financial stability, ownership structures, litigation history, regulatory compliance, and market reputation before finalizing important transactions.
Digital threats continue to evolve rapidly. Open source intelligence identifies exposed information, leaked credentials, online vulnerabilities, and suspicious online activities that may threaten organizational security.

Effective risk management depends on accurate information. Open source intelligence helps organizations identify operational, financial, reputational, and regulatory risks before they cause significant damage.
Businesses use Open source intelligence to monitor sanctions lists, legal disputes, adverse media coverage, ownership changes, and industry developments. These insights allow management teams to respond proactively instead of reacting after problems occur.
With comprehensive reporting, Open source intelligence strengthens corporate compliance programs and supports better governance across the organization.
Advanced technology has transformed corporate investigations. Modern Open source intelligence solutions utilize artificial intelligence, machine learning, automated data collection, natural language processing, and advanced analytics to process vast amounts of information efficiently.
These technologies help investigators filter irrelevant data, identify meaningful patterns, visualize relationships, and produce actionable intelligence. By integrating multiple data sources, Open source intelligence enables organizations to make evidence-based decisions with greater confidence.
Many industries rely on Open source intelligence to improve security and decision-making. Financial institutions use it for anti-money laundering investigations and customer verification. Healthcare organizations monitor compliance risks and fraudulent activities. Manufacturing companies investigate supply chain integrity and vendor reliability.
Legal firms depend on Open source intelligence to support litigation research, while insurance companies use it to verify claims and investigate fraudulent cases. Government agencies and multinational corporations also utilize these solutions for strategic intelligence and risk assessment.
